Time and again the media inundate us with stories of activists, for and against, abortion. Stories of people parading in the streets with signs, throwing rocks, filing petitions. But do any of them, media or activists, ever take the time to really understand the purpose and intent of anti abortion laws.

Abortion laws are nothing new. They come up in parliament every now and then for amendment but they have been there since the beginning of the Dominion.

Abortion or at least the desire for abortion has probably been around as long as birth itself . Females, or their mates, have wanted to destroy fetuses, or is that foeti, for many different reasons. Some faiths require that the first born be male, perhaps the male parent is from the wrong side of the tracks, or maybe the female is just too young to give birth. Whatever the reason, the idea of abortion is more prevalent in society than the knowledge, or acceptance, of contraception.

Please note that I use the term female to denote the gender of the person and don't use the words girl or woman because pregnancy and abortion are common to all ages from ten to seventy.

As the idea of abortion came into being long before the term doctor was ever coined and the methods used to cause an abortion even during the early days of doctoring more often than not caused the death of the pregnant female, as well as, if not instead of, the death of the fetus, laws were enacted to prevent abortions, not for the protection of the fetus but for the protection of the mother.

Changes in legislation to allow abortion clinics are not for the purpose of allowing doctors to kill foeti but to save the lives of mothers who would otherwise turn to forbidden avenues. Despite today's modern knowledge of medicine, females, and males too for that matter, are still woefully ignorant as to how a baby is conceived and how conception can be prevented.

Though many tout that sex, as seen in magazines and movies, leads to promiscuity the fact that possession of any such material by its citizens has not prevented China from becoming the world's most populous country.

As the population of the planet increases so does the demand for abortion and if the law does not allow doctors and clinics to perform such functions the reluctantly pregnant females will turn to other sources for relief from their burdens.

Chemicals, rusty coat hangers, in dark rooms, in sleazy hotels, or behind the dumpster in some damp alley. Such are the choices that females face if abortions are outlawed. Choices that only too often lead to the death of the mother, exactly what anti abortion laws were meant to prevent.

The answer is, of course, abortion under the care and control of trained physicians in sanitary conditions such as a hospital or a clinic. Death, you say, yes, in a way but better the death of an unborn fetus than the terrifying death of a young girl in some dark alley.
